The problem: Restaurant owners spend $500-2,500 on professional food photography, or they use phone photos that look amateur on delivery apps. Monthly AI tools charge $15-27/month for something restaurants use 3-4 times a year.
The solution: Beautiful Food enhances phone photos of food into professional quality in 30 seconds. Upload a photo, pick from 19 restaurant-specific styles, download. Under $1 per photo, pay-per-use, no subscription.
Key decisions:
Pay-per-use over subscription (restaurants update menus seasonally, not daily). Enhancement over generation (builds trust — we enhance their real food, never generate fake images). 19 styles purpose-built for delivery apps, social media, and print.
Stack: Next.js 15, React 19, Supabase, Replicate API, Stripe, Tailwind CSS, Vercel.
